Question 1120252: A population of bacteria doubles every 20 minutes. If a single bacterium started producing at midnight, how many would there be at noon? Answer by Alan3354(69443) (Show Source):
You can put this solution on YOUR website! A population of bacteria doubles every 20 minutes. If a single bacterium started producing at midnight, how many would there be at noon?
--------
12 hours = 36 periods
--> 1*2^36
